理科的基础编程是什么课程
-
理科的基础编程课程主要包括计算机科学导论、数据结构与算法、计算机网络、操作系统和数据库等内容。下面我将分别介绍这些课程的主要内容。
-
计算机科学导论:这门课程主要介绍计算机科学的基本概念和原理,包括计算机的发展历程、计算机的组成与工作原理、计算机科学的基本思想和方法等。学生将学习计算机科学的基本原理,培养对计算机科学的整体认识。
-
数据结构与算法:这门课程主要介绍常用的数据结构和算法,包括数组、链表、栈、队列、树、图等数据结构,以及排序、查找、图算法等各种算法。学生将学习如何选择和设计适合特定问题的数据结构和算法,以解决实际的计算问题。
-
计算机网络:这门课程主要介绍计算机网络的基本原理和协议,包括网络的基本概念、数据传输和路由、网络安全等内容。学生将学习计算机网络的工作原理,了解互联网的基本结构和技术。
-
操作系统:这门课程主要介绍操作系统的基本原理和功能,包括进程管理、内存管理、文件系统等内容。学生将学习操作系统的基本概念和工作原理,了解操作系统如何管理计算机的资源和提供服务。
-
数据库:这门课程主要介绍数据库的基本原理和操作,包括数据库系统的结构、关系数据库的设计和查询、事务处理等内容。学生将学习数据库的基本概念和技术,了解如何有效地管理和处理大量的数据。
以上是理科的基础编程课程的主要内容。通过学习这些课程,学生将掌握计算机科学的基本概念和原理,掌握编程的基础技能,为进一步深入学习和应用计算机科学奠定坚实的基础。
1年前 -
-
理科的基础编程主要包括以下几个课程:
-
计算机科学导论:这门课程是计算机科学的入门课程,介绍了计算机科学的基本概念、原理和方法,以及计算机编程的基础知识。
-
数据结构与算法:数据结构与算法是计算机科学的基础知识,主要涉及数据的存储和操作方法,以及常见的算法设计和分析方法。通过学习这门课程,学生可以理解和掌握常见的数据结构(如数组、链表、栈、队列、树、图等)和算法(如排序、查找、图算法等),为后续的编程工作打下基础。
-
编程语言:理科的基础编程还需要学习一门具体的编程语言,如Python、Java、C++等。通过学习编程语言,学生可以了解编程的基本概念和语法,掌握基本的程序设计方法和技巧。
-
数值计算与科学计算:在理科领域中,经常需要进行数值计算和科学计算。数值计算主要涉及数值方法和数学模型的计算实现;科学计算主要涉及科学计算库的使用和科学计算方法的实现。学习这门课程可以帮助学生在理科领域中进行数值计算和科学计算的工作。
-
数据库与数据管理:理科领域中有大量的数据需要进行存储和管理。数据库与数据管理的课程主要涉及关系数据库的基本原理和操作,以及数据管理的方法和技术。学习这门课程可以帮助学生掌握数据的存储和管理技术,提高数据处理的效率和可靠性。
总之,理科的基础编程主要包括计算机科学导论、数据结构与算法、编程语言、数值计算与科学计算以及数据库与数据管理等课程。通过学习这些课程,学生可以掌握计算机编程的基本知识和技能,为日后在理科领域中进行编程工作打下坚实的基础。
1年前 -
-
理科的基础编程主要包括以下几门课程:
-
C语言入门: C语言是一门通用的程序设计语言,它是大多数计算机科学专业的入门课程。学习C语言可以帮助学生掌握基本的编程概念和技巧,包括数据类型、变量、流程控制、函数、数组等。通过学习C语言,学生可以开始编写简单的程序来解决数学、物理、化学等理科领域的问题。
-
数据结构与算法: 数据结构是计算机存储、组织和管理数据的方式,算法是解决问题的具体步骤和方法。学习数据结构与算法可以帮助学生学习如何选择和实现合适的数据结构来解决问题,并设计高效的算法来处理数据。在理科领域中,数据结构和算法常常被用于处理大量的实验数据、模拟物理过程等。
-
数值计算: 数值计算是一种利用数学方法和计算机算法来求解数学问题的技术。学习数值计算可以帮助学生掌握数值分析方法和计算机实现技术,如数值逼近、数值积分、数值解微分方程等。在理科领域中,数值计算常常被用于求解物理方程、计算概率统计等。
-
实验数据处理与可视化: 在理科实验中,通常会产生大量的数据,学会如何处理和分析这些数据是非常重要的。学习实验数据处理与可视化可以帮助学生掌握统计分析、数据可视化的方法和技巧,如使用Python的数据处理库和可视化库来处理和展示实验数据。
-
科学计算软件: 科学计算软件是一种专门用于科学计算和数据分析的软件工具,如MATLAB、Python科学计算库(NumPy、SciPy等)等。学习科学计算软件可以帮助学生掌握使用这些工具来进行科学计算、数值模拟、数据分析等任务的技巧。
以上课程是理科基础编程中较为常见的几门课程,通过学习这些课程,可以帮助理科学生更好地利用计算机来处理和解决各种理科问题。此外,还可以根据具体专业领域的需求学习相关的编程课程,如计算物理、计算化学等。
1年前 -